Lawyer Lincoln (Electronic book text)


This classic biography rescues Abe Lincoln, a shrewd practitioner of frontier jurisprudence, from schoolbook myths of Honest Abe. Anecdotal and penetrating, it portrays Lincoln the trial lawyer, the brief lawyer, the appellate lawyer, the railroad and big business lawyer, and for a time the judge. It follows him, too, into his Civil War presidency to attest to status as one of the world's truly great legal minds.
